Decommissioned Emerald City - Xaver Payne & PINHEAD
Minister of Science of the Emerald Spears' Dominion in the Decommissioned era of alt 21XX. Also known as "Minister X". Descendant of Xander Payne, the original leader of the Emerald Spears and the Mr.X of the Archie Mega Man comics. His refitted X-Crusher, called the Personal Inviolable Nigh-Hermetic Executive Administration Device (or something like that) is mainly defensive in design, allowing the mad genius to safely hover over and observe his poor research subjects. As with the other ministers, the design idea is lots of green, high-class outfits, and this guy gets some contrasting secondary color purple to add to his villainous style. His version of the 'rose-colored glasses' take the form of goggles. Each of the Emerald Spears' mechs in this era are named after characters from the classic Oz books particularly associated with the Emerald City, this one being the Wizard himself. I considered having the X-Crusher painted over with a pattern that more evoked the big angry face of the Great and Powerful Oz of the 1939 film, but the Spears in the story specifically hate robots and are all about subtracting anthropomorphic features from their machines rather than adding them. Besides, I liked the idea of the X eyes for thematic purposes more.
